Brady Moore Delivers Best Effort of Season
On Friday, Eastern got the W thanks in part to Brady Moore playing the best football he has all season. Moore rushed for 177 yards and a touchdown on only 12 carries, good enough to set a new career-high in rushing yards in the process. He also deserves a shoutout for his performance on D, picking up a sack and making three total tackles.
Moore and Eastern will challenge South Gallia at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. The Eagles got just the result they wanted when they last faced the Rebels, probably because Moore had a solid game then too: he rushed for 39 yards and two touchdowns. Can he match (or beat) that performance?

A Season-Best Effort from Leland Horner Leads Manchester over Federal Hocking
Leland Horner produced his most outstanding game to date while leading Manchester to the win on Friday. Horner rushed for 162 yards on only 15 carries, and also threw for 152 yards and a touchdown.
For the year, Horner has thrown 13 touchdowns while averaging 186.4 passing yards per game.

Eastern Wins Eighth-Straight Thanks to Cade Leist
Cade Leist was instrumental in extending Eastern's winning streak to eight on Friday. Leist was unstoppable, picking up three sacks and making seven total tackles (5.0 for loss).
For the year, Leist has averaged 4.3 total tackles per game and for the season has 4 sacks. He's made a big improvement compared to last season: at this point last year, he was only averaging 0.33 total tackles per game.

Eric Manley Jr.'s Big Game Leads Eastern over Notre Dame
Eric Manley Jr.'s big game helped extend Eastern's winning streak to eight on Friday. Nobody could stop Manley Jr. as he threw for 213 yards and four touchdowns.
On the year, Manley Jr. has thrown 27 touchdowns (and and only 5 pick) while averaging 226.6 passing yards per game. It gets even more impressive: after eight games last season, he was only averaging one rushing yard per game. This year he is averaging 23.88 rushing yards.
